Macken named Manager of the Month

Photo: Stalybridge Celtic

Stalybridge Celtic boss Jon Macken has been named as September’s Step 4 Manager of the Month. 

The stellar month saw Celtic win three out of their three league matches, defeating Trafford, Darlaston Town and Sporting Khalsa, and scoring a whopping 13 goals in the process. 

September also saw Macken’s side progress in the FA Trophy with another win over Trafford before a narrow FA Cup defeat to National League North side Chester. 

Over 2,000 votes were cast for this award, with the 48-year-old taking home more than half of those.

He defeats Craig Elliott of Bradford (Park Avenue), Bury's Dave McNabb and Rugby Borough manager Dave Stringer, who were also shortlisted.
